labored

英 ['leibәd]

a. 吃力的, 缓慢的, 不自然的, 矫揉造作的

双语例句

  • He labored under the delusion that he could never make a mistake.
    他受害于他从来不会出错的幻想。
  • An old woman labored up.
    老妇人吃力地爬上。
  • I took any opportunity I could to visit him, even as his speech and breathing became labored.
    我找到一切可能的机会去看他,甚至在他说话和呼吸都很费力的时候。
  • As Henrietta held the phone, I could hear her labored breathing.
    当亨利埃塔接过电话,我听到她那吃力的呼吸声。
  • The labored breathing of a very ill person.
    一个病入膏肓的人的费力呼吸。
  • His breathing was slow and labored.
    他的呼吸缓慢而艰难。
  • The new government removed the injustice under which the population had labored.
    新政府洗雪了人民过去所蒙受的冤屈。
  • And I hated all my labor for which I had labored under the sun, because I will leave it to the man who comes after me.
    18我恨恶一切的劳碌,就是我在日光之下的劳碌,因为我所得的都必留给我以后的人。
  • He labored the point so that the audience lost interest.
    他过分详细地解释论点使听众失去兴趣。
  • She labored ten years on that book.
    那本书她足足写了十年。
